Demonstrating the Platform for Policing Research: Life Course of the Organization

The demonstration of the policing research platform will define and measure key dimensions of organizational performance. The goal is to produce norms or benchmarks on diverse aspects of agency performance including leadership, supervision, accountability, use of data and technology, relationship to the community, styles of policing, work climate and so forth.

The research will identify factors that shape an organization's performance and accountability systems, supervisory practices, police culture, and the quantity and quality of street-level policing. Agency- and community-level data will provide a context for understanding both officer and supervisor data.

Researchers will conduct surveys of and interviews with employees at all levels of the organization to capture data from employees representing different backgrounds, bureaus, functions and experience.
